Tesla is ramping up efforts to mass-produce its Optimus humanoid robot, drawing on partnerships with Taiwanese suppliers for essential components. With production slated to begin in California and Texas, components such as harmonic reducers and joint modules will be supplied by firms like Miele Automation and Asia Optical. Elon Musk has ambitious plans for the robotics division, indicating that production could kick off soon, potentially leading to a major pivot for Tesla from its core electric vehicle business.
